Wipro PARI (Precision Automation and Robotics India), a part of Wipro Infrastructure Engineering, has donated and commissioned a industrial robot (FANUC R-2000iB/210F six-axis) to the Indo-Swiss Centre of Excellence (ISCE), Pune. The robot was formally inaugurated last week, July 4th 2026, and will provide nearly 200 students with hands-on training in industrial robotics and automation.
The initiative will benefit students enrolled at ISCE, many of whom come from economically disadvantaged backgrounds, including children of daily wage workers and students from orphanages. By providing access to industry-grade automation technology, the initiative will enable hands-on learning in industrial robot programming and real-world manufacturing applications, helping bridge the gap between classroom learning and industry requirements.

ISCE’s three-year full-time diploma programmes, delivered in partnership with the Nettur Technical Training Foundation (NTTF), provides industry-oriented training in Mechatronics Engineering, Smart Factory, Electronics Engineering and Embedded Systems. The addition of the industrial robot further strengthens the institute’s practical learning ecosystem, aligning student training more closely with the needs of modern manufacturing.
